What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) lost it to Janata Dal (United) (JDU), which now leads by 34.4%.
- JDU vote shareJDU went from 9.1% to 58.4% of the vote here (+49.3%).
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 82.4% of the vote between them, up from 67.8% — a tighter two-way contest.
